TICKET #— Missed pick-up: loan pieces, Corvane Museum

The courier failed to collect the two framed works on loan from the Ellsmere Trust this morning. Pieces remain crated in Bay 2. A replacement run is booked for tomorrow at 08:15; the registrar will meet the driver there. Note the following for the hand-over.

dispatch memo: the lamvan tammir courier leaves the istix jorius fenath ledger at gate 9887 under passcode 650219

# Flaglight Rollouts — Approvals

Quick version for on-call: any rollout touching more than 5% of traffic needs an approval in Flaglight before the ramp continues. Kill switches don't need approval — just flip them and note it in the incident channel. Scheduled ramps pause automatically if error budget burns hot. If you're stuck at 2 a.m. with a pending approval, there's one person authorized to override, and that's the approver below.

account owner for tagep-bafof: Norael Gilax Juleth

Contractors visiting Pellrose Works must sign in at the front desk, present photo identification, and wait for their named escort before passing the lobby barrier. Tools must be declared and tagged by the duty receptionist. Unescorted movement beyond the lobby is not permitted at any time. For the inner corridor door, escorts will enter the code below.

badge for tajeg-kagap: bdg-EWZTJN-83588199

**Meeting notes — Shoreline Dashboard sync, item 3: tide-table widget.** We reviewed the interpolation bug where the Driftmark widget showed low tide an hour early for Pelican Cove. Root cause: the widget caches station offsets at build time rather than fetching nightly. Agreed fix: move offset retrieval into the scheduled refresh job and add a staleness warning if data exceeds 48 hours. Future maintainers should note the cache key format changes in v2.3. Long-term ownership of the widget was assigned to the person named below.

named custodian: Druion Kelix Brivan

## Service Account: bounce-muncher

This is the wiki page for the bounce processor that chews through returned mail from the Pelicanloop outbound queue. It runs as the `svc-bounce` account, polls every five minutes, and files hard bounces into the suppression list so we stop annoying dead inboxes.

If the job stalls, check the worker logs first — nine times out of ten it's a stuck lease. To reconnect the processor to the suppression API, use the key below.

API key for bafop-hahig: vxb3-x2n